You can earn a graduate certificate on your way to a master’s degree by choosing courses required for a certificate that also count toward a related master’s.įor prospective students having trouble deciding between a degree and a certificate, stackable credentials make it easy to start with smaller goals before making the leap to a master’s. Most of our certificates stack toward at least one Master of Liberal Arts (ALM) degree. At Harvard Extension School, 44% of certificate earners choose this route, affording them the benefits of both credentials. Yes! Earning a graduate certificate can be a great first step toward earning a master’s degree.
